Room temperature vulcanized (RTV) silicone rubber is widely used for outdoor high voltage insulation due to its strong hydrophobicity and anti-pollution performance, but its inherent flammability limits use for fire prone environments. This study investigates novel RTV silicone rubber composites incorporating La₂O₃, a rare earth oxide, to enhance flame retardancy via radical scavenging and char formation. Four formulations are prepared: undoped silicone rubber, silicone rubber doped with 1 wt.% and 5 wt.% nano La₂O₃, and a commercially used 45 wt.% micro ATH filled rubber. UL-94 testing shows that the 1 wt.% La₂O₃ composite achieved a V-0 rating, outperforming all other specimens, including the ATH composite, which attained V-1. Thermo-oxidative treatment and FTIR analysis reveal fewer surface microcracks in the 1 wt.% La₂O₃ sample, with minimal degradation of Si-(CH₃)₂ and Si–O–Si bonds, indicating reduced bond scission and effective radical suppression. TGA confirms enhanced thermal stability, with delayed T5%, higher thermal resistance index, and increased char yield. IPT further verified improvements, as the 1 wt.% La₂O₃ composite exhibited the shortest tracking length, surpassing the ATH based and other test specimens. Breakdown strength, volume resistivity and Shore hardness measurements demonstrate that the 1 wt.% La₂O₃ composite offers the best dielectric performance with suitable hardness, while ATH composite provides moderate improvement over the undoped specimen. Overall, the 1 wt.% La₂O₃ filled RTV composite demonstrates superior flame resistance, dielectric reliability, tracking resistance, and mechanical stability with retained flexibility, making it a promising material for high voltage outdoor insulation under wildfire prone conditions.
